Water treatment and monitoring – robustness and high availability.In many industrial processes, reliable water treatment makes an essential contribution to product quality, and also improves system safety and efficiency. Contamination of water circulation systems can cause great damage and must be detected early through continuous monitoring of the relevant quality parameters.
In circulating steam or cooling systems, this monitoring avoids damaging deposits which would lead to corrosion or local overheating. In addition, it is possible to immediately react to any leaks in the process. The monitoring of filtration stages ensures the long-term high quality of feed water.
